A FEDERAL COURT ON A CRUISE

BUSINESS AND PLEASURE! LAWLESSNESS~IN ALASKA. By Telegraph.— Press Association.— Copyright. (Received April 6, 9.40 a.m.) NEW YORK, sth April. Tho Federal Court of Alaska is to cruise 2000 milc3 aboard a Revenue cutter, in order to try and sentence prisoners. The prisoners will be stowed aboard the vessel until the end of the cruise lawlessness is frequent at the salmon canneries.
